[quote=Anonymous] Each insurance has different procedural requirements for initiating and receiving ABA services so first step call them, get a provider list, and see what you need and in what order. You will also want to schedule an initial ABA eval with one of those providers. After that you can evaluate best options, right now you’re missing too many puzzle pieces. If you want an outside provider in a Public school and the school tells you no then hire a lawyer. There’s a lot of legalities I’m not privy to but ultimately IMO it comes down to 1) is the need there & not being met 2) can the need be met by the school system- if not currently are they willing to hire to meet that additional need 3) if need cannot be met by the school system, does the outside provider provide value 4) if 1,2, & 3 are all met but the parent still wants an outside provider & school is still denying, then does the outside provider bring additional (key word) value to the table. I’ve yet to be denied but I am highly educated and experienced, and sometimes additional education really has been the key to being allowed in. Find someone very well educated and well experienced before you head down this road with a resistant school system. Also, the lawyer is not optional, no provider will navigate this themselves they’ll tell you to get a lawyer. [/quote]
